A unique opportunity to purchase a secluded and secure lifestyle getaway with the added benefit of income generation options in game farming, hunting and/or ecotourism. This farm is fully functional with no capital outlay required for income generation. LOCATION: Approx. 80 km south of Graaff-Reinet & 170 km north of Port Elizabeth SIZE: ± 1,716 ha RAINFALL: ± 262 mm / annum TOPOGRAPHY: Rolling hills and valleys with non-perennial rivers. Altitude is 500 - 763 m ASL. VEGETATION: Western Spekboom Noorsveld and Karoo Dwarf Scrubland with a diversity of palatable species including Vygies, Spekboom, Jacket Plum, Karoo Shepherd’s Tree, Wild Pomegranate, dwarf Karoo shrubs and Sweet Thorn Trees. The Sweet Noors is abundant in the west while in the north the numerous Aloe Ferox creates a splash of colour in spring and the south- eastern hills are adorned with Elephant’s Foot and the protected Karoo Cycad. A good variety of sweet grasses is to be found. (Carrying capacity: 16-18 ha / LSU) INFRASTRUCTURE: The property is completely enclosed with a 2.4 m high game-fence electrified along the western boundary with an electric entrance gate. A Certificate of Adequate Enclosure for a number of species has been approved for the entire property. Two small camps of ± 20 ha and one of ± 2.5 ha are utilised for breeding or darting of game. The extensive road network, pipelines, reservoirs, troughs, and fencing is all in very good order. WATER SUPPLY: A very reliable and interlinked network of 5 boreholes fitted with windmills and pumps supply water to a number of watering points. Two solar pumps & numerous reservoirs supply the homestead, both staff cottages and the other outbuildings. In addition there are 2 earth dams and 2 springs on the property. BUILDINGS: The immaculate and attractive double-storey timber frame main residence has 4 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ms, roofed patio with braai and an open-plan lounge with a fireplace and a fitted kitchen. It has both upper and lower hardwood decks and plenty of natural night flows throughout the home's open, airy layout. The house has 3 air conditioners, and is very functional with a garage/storeroom with roll-up door, a plunge pool on the lower deck, and a lapa and outdoor shower close by. Other buildings on the property include a 2 bedroom staff cottage, a 3 bedroom manager’s house, a storage or tool room with adjoining one room accommodation unit, a large vehicle or storage shed with roll-up doors, a new and functional cold room, and a 3 vehicle carport. POWER: Eskom / solar / wind turbine. GAME: Currently (January 2019) carrying a wide variety of game, including 6 Blesbok, 5 Waterbuck, 93 Springbok, 180 Kudu, 30 Mountain Reedbuck, 20 Eland, 7 Burchell’s Zebra, 6 Giraffe, 66 Impala, 19 Sable Antelope bulls, and other naturally occurring species like Duiker and Steenbok. MOVEABLE ASSETS & GAME: All the above game is included in the sales price excluding the Sable Bulls and the contents of the house.

Bordering the Seekoei River adjacent to Paradise Beach The farm is a riparian property of which the northern boundary is the Seekoei River. It is located adjacent to the township of Paradise Beach to the east and southeast. The property falls within the urban edge of the Jeffreys Bay municipal area. The eastern boundary is approximately 700 metres from the beach. Paradise Beach has several kilometres of white sandy beaches along the Indian Ocean. ZONING: The property is zoned as Agricultural I, with primary use for agriculture and consent uses for additional dwellings, farm store, intensive feed farming, riding school, nursery and tourism. USE: The property is used for cattle farming. In the past sheep farming, ostrich farming and dry land cultivation of wheat was practised. It also has a nursery and entertainment venue situated in a picturesque spot on the bank of the river, at the location of the second dwelling as described hereunder. This venue includes an entertainment area, pizza oven, lookout deck and fully licensed bar. There are vast agricultural lime deposits on the eastern side. The lime is being mined and the owner receives royalties weekly. Other features include a 4x4 track in an old gravel quarry and a 5 km mountain bike route. IMPROVEMENTS: A. 1. The main dwelling is an old Cape Dutch style farmhouse with original yellowwood ceilings and beams. It is approximately 280 square metres and has 4 bedrooms, 3 bathrooms, kitchen, dining room, lounge, TV room and office. 2. It has a rondavel with thatched roof and bathroom that serves a guest cottage. 3. Outbuildings next to the main dwelling include a laundry, store room and entertainment area with bar and barbeque facing a glass fibre swimming pool. 4. Other outbuildings consist of 2 garages, workshop, and 2 other storerooms and open shed. 5. It has a large, well established garden, with many mature trees. 6. The complex is enclosed by an electrified fence of approximately 500 meters in length. B. The second dwelling is some 500 metres away from the main one and situated on the bank of the river. It is close to the nursery and entertainment area and bar. It has a veranda of some 50 square metres, a swimming pool, lapa and a garage. C. There are 2 labourer’s cottages with electricity and municipal water. WATER SUPPLY: 2 Earth dams of and cubic metres. 1 weir dam in the river of cubic metres, used for irrigation. The Seekoei River estuary starts directly below this structure. Municipal water in terms of a servitude, used for domestic purposes and as a secondary source for livestock watering. The owner holds a water use licence. MAIN VALUE FEATURES: 1. The limestone mine provides a ready source of income. A technical survey of reserves has not been done, but it is evident that there is a vast quantity of limestone. Mining has been conducted over a relatively small area over the past 20 years. The product is used by dairy farmers in the Tsitsikama region to reduce the acidity of their soil so as to grow fodder on their farms. 2.
